What does "backtrack" mean?

  1. verb To go back the way you came, retracing your own steps or route.
    "We had to backtrack half a mile after realizing we'd missed the turnoff."
  2. verb To reverse or withdraw an earlier statement, promise, or position.
    "The senator backtracked on his campaign promise within a month of taking office."
